最新赞助活动温馨提示:自愿赞助服务器费用,学生和没有工作的整站资源免费下载!
头像

jQuery会弹钢琴的菜单导航

来源:http://www.erdangjiade.com/ 沐浴春风 2015-08-31 16:10浏览(1489)

会前端的都知道animate不支持backgroundPosition,因此今天结合菜单导航介绍一款支持定义背景图片位置的插件:animate-bg.js

0、请不要问“在不在”之类的问题,有问题直接问!1、学生或暂时没有工作的童鞋,整站资源免费下载!2、¥9.9充值终身VIP会员,加我微信,826096331 拉你进VIP群学习!3、程序员加油,技术改变世界。在线 充值

jQuery会弹钢琴的菜单导航
分类:导航菜单 > 滑动导航 难易:入门级
查看演示

加我微信,拉你进VIP群学习:

下载资源 下载积分: 30 积分

HTML

导航菜单html代码:

<ul id="nav">
    <li><a href="http://www.erdangjiade.com">首页</a></li>
    <li><a href="http://www.erdangjiade.com/js">jQuery特效</a></li>
    <li><a href="http://www.erdangjiade.com/php">PHP</a></li>
    <li><a href="http://www.erdangjiade.com/templates">网站模板</a></li>
</ul>

引入jquery插件和animate背景图片插件animate-bg.js

<script src="js/jquery.min.js" type="text/javascript"></script> 
<script src="js/animate-bg.js" type="text/javascript"></script>

jQuery

导航菜单a标签悬浮和离开触发事件

$(function() {
    $("ul#nav li a").addClass("js");
    $("ul#nav li a").hover(
            function() {
                $(this).stop(true, true).animate({backgroundPosition: "(0 0)"}, 200);
                $(this).animate({backgroundPosition: "(0 -5px)"}, 150);
            },
            function() {
                $(this).animate({backgroundPosition: "(0 -149px)"}, 200);
            }
    );
});
标签: 导航菜单
声明:本文为原创文章,如需转载,请注明来源erdangjiade.com并保留原文链接:https://www.erdangjiade.com/js/465.html
评论0
头像

友情提示:垃圾评论一律封号 加我微信:826096331拉你进VIP群学习群

1 2